A study in mice and human-derived cells demonstrated that exosomes from adipose-derived stem cells expressing the circASTN1 promote SIRT1 expression and enhance endothelial progenitor cell function under hyperglycemic conditions, indicating a role in diabetic wound healing [Cheng et al. DOI:10.1093/burnst/tkae043]. In human postmortem brain studies, the linear transcript ASTN1 was identified as a target in a circRNA-miRNA-mRNA interaction network within the nucleus accumbens of subjects with alcohol dependence, where it was positively correlated with circRNA-406742 and negatively correlated with miR-1200 [Vornholt et al. DOI:10.1111/Adb.13071].
